“The financial restructuring of Burger King franchisees could result in the closing of 1,000 or more Burger King units–amounting to a 10-percent reduction of its U. S. system.”. Franchisees own more than 90 percent of BK’s 8,000-plus U., and restaurants.
Also, how many Burger King locations are closing each year?
One common answer is, in order to get closer to Mc. Donald’s numbers, they were going to start by closing between 200 and 250 locations. That was a huge jump in closures, as Burger King typically averaged about a 100 to 130-store closure rate every year in the lead-up to this pretty big announcement.

Is Burger King falling out of popularity?
For many years since its founding in 1953, the brand only lagged behind one main competitor in terms of revenue: Mc, and donald’s. But today, Burger King seems to be falling out of favor with consumers . It is attracting fewer new customers each year and losing customer loyalty to other brands.

In just the last year, Wendy’s has dethroned Burger King from its #2 spot, taking its place as the second-largest burger chain in America in terms of sales, according to Forbes.

When do employers have to send out W-2 forms?
Employers must complete a Form W-2 for each employee to whom they pay a salary, wage, or other compensation as part of the employment relationship. An employer must mail out the Form W-2 to employees on or before January 31 . If you did not get a hard copy of your W2, you should request one immediately.
